Attaching Polygons?

I'm trying Michael's tut with the car. I'm very new at this so this tutorial is taking forever because I have to figure everything out how to do it. I'm guessing it's not meant for beginners. Anyways I'm on the step where I need to attach the created canopy to the body of the car. How do I do this?

the vertices that your are trying to wield must be on the same object, if they are not, you must first combine the objects together...
